Transaction 7526d91a6194092ec947df40d63cca3293b93aae182524ff9a318d6cc9ac035c
1 Input
1 Output
-
7526d91a6194092ec947df40d63cca3293b93aae182524ff9a318d6cc9ac035c:0
- value
- 81411
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7abb42327c55e841f5114f120a98ed4e6f7bc58036d2c337902d289f1d4cc0ca
- address
- bc1p02a5yvnu2h5yrag3fufq4x8dfehhh3vqxmfvxdus955f782vcr9q7nyd0p